How Long Do International Money Transfers Take to India?
What Dictates Transfer Speed?
The total duration required for money to reach India from abroad is determined by three independent stages:
- Funding Clearing Time: How quickly your local money leaves your bank account and reaches the provider.
- Compliance & Verification: Standard automated fraud prevention, sanctions scanning, and AML checks.
- Destination Settlement Rail: Final deposit via UPI, IMPS, NEFT, or cash collection counter in India.
Speed Breakdown by Payment & Delivery Channel
| Funding Method | Payout Rail in India | Typical Elapsed Time |
|---|---|---|
| Debit / Credit Card | UPI / IMPS Direct Deposit | Instant to 15 Minutes |
| US ACH Bank Debit | Bank Account / UPI | 1 to 3 Business Days |
| UK Faster Payments | UPI / IMPS | Within 1 to 2 Hours |
| Singapore PayNow | Direct Bank Account | Same Day / 2 Hours |
| Domestic Wire Transfer | Bank Account | Same Business Day |
| Cash at Agent Counter | Cash Pickup in India | Within 10 to 30 Minutes |
Why Weekend & Holiday Delays Happen
India's retail payment infrastructure—including IMPS (Immediate Payment Service) and UPI (Unified Payments Interface)—operates 24 hours a day, 7 days a week, 365 days a year.
Delays almost never occur on the Indian side of the transaction. Rather, delays stem from clearing systems in the originating country. For example, the United States Automated Clearing House (ACH) network does not process transactions on weekends or federal banking holidays. A transfer initiated on Friday afternoon may not clear until Tuesday morning.
